
Aston Villa top source drops major Marcus Rashford update – ‘he’s making noises’
Aston Villa will have the option to sign on-loan forward Marcus Rashford from Man United for £40million this summer.
The 27-year-old has hit four goals and notched six assists in 17 games across all competitions for Unai Emery’s side.
Villa’s hopes of qualifying for the Champions League were dented on Tuesday (22 April) after losing 2-1 away at Man City.
Football Insider revealed earlier this month (3 April) that Rashford will have to consider taking a wage drop if he is to seal a permanent move to Aston Villa.
Aston Villa’s former chief Keith Wyness – who served as CEO at Villa Park between 2016 and 2018 and now runs a football consultancy advising elite clubs – has revealed it is unlikely he will remain at the club past the summer.
Aston Villa set to pass on chance to sign Rashford, says Wyness
Speaking on the new edition of Football Insider’s Inside Track podcast, Wyness claimed Aston Villa are set to pass up the chance to sign Rashford with the forward still “making noises about Barcelona”.
The England international was widely linked with a move to the Catalan giants in January but they were reportedly unable to fund the move.

Wyness claimed Rashford’s form at Villa hasn’t been “great” despite him stealing a starting spot away from Ollie Watkins.
He told Football Insider‘s Inside Track podcast: “I’m not completely sure both parties – Rashford and Villa – want to go forward.
“Rashford is still making noises about Barcelona, Villa are sitting on the fence.
“Watkins is coming back into good form, so I don’t necessarily think it’s a done deal for Rashford.
“If they qualify for the Champions League, would they necessarily take him? I don’t think so.
“I think Villa will be happy to move on without him.
“Certainly, if they don’t qualify – I can’t see how it happens.
“While it’s been good, it hasn’t been a great spell for Rashford so far at Villa.”

Aston Villa stance revealed after Man City’s Morgan Rogers swoop
Meanwhile, Football Insider revealed earlier this month (9 April) that Aston Villa are confident of keeping Morgan Rogers this summer despite potential interest from Man City.
Man City have been linked with a shock move to bring the 22-year-old back to the Etihad Stadium this summer.
Sources say three-cap England international Rogers is happy at Villa Park after signing a contract running until June 2030 last year.
